My name is Hannah. I'm married to Alex and he has Crohn's Disease. He started on the Specific Carbohydrate Diet in early 2009 and I began making food for him not long after. Since then, I've taken the primary responsibility of making all of the SCD food in the house (with one exception: I seem to suck at making SCD yogurt). I've always loved to bake and cook. Cooking SCD-compliant food has made me adventurous and unafraid to tackle food from scratch.

Alex was diagnosed with Crohn's Disease in summer of 2008 at 21. He read Breaking the Vicious Cycle a few months later and decided to give it a shot. He isn't medication free, but he only takes Azathioprine and has managed to stay away from Prednisone since 2009. It's fair to say that the SCD has made a huge difference in how he feels, though his results have been slightly less impressive than some of the essentially-cured people I've read about online.

Alex and I don't always eat the same foods. I try not to eat his food because it's special, more expensive, and took me a lot of work to prepare. Also, I'm a vegetarian, while he eats chicken or turkey every day. We do eat a salad together nightly and I sometimes make dishes for both of us, but for the most part the cooking is all me and the eating is all him.
